2030年,全球奈米線電池市場預計將達到12億美元

2023年全球奈米線電池市場預計為1.779億美元,預計到2030年將達到12億美元,2023-2030年分析期間複合年成長率為31.3%。矽材料是本報告分析的細分市場之一,預計複合年成長率為 34.8%,到分析期結束時將達到 6.272 億美元。分析期內,鍺材料領域的複合年成長率預計為 30.6%。

美國市場預估5,230萬美元,中國預期複合年成長率30.0%

預計2023年美國奈米線電池市場規模將達5,230萬美元。中國作為世界第二大經濟體,預計到 2030 年市場規模將達到 1.743 億美元,2023-2030 年分析期間複合年成長率為 30.0%。其他值得注意的區域市場包括日本和加拿大,在分析期間預計複合年成長率分別為 28.2% 和 26.0%。在歐洲,德國預計複合年成長率為 21.2%。

全球奈米線電池市場-主要趨勢與促進因素總結

奈米線電池將如何改變能源儲存?

奈米線電池代表了能源儲存領域的重大創新,與傳統鋰離子技術相比,具有更長壽命和更高效電池的潛力。這種電池的核心由奈米線製成,奈米線比人的頭髮細數千倍,並且具有很大的能源儲存表面積。其結構可實現更高的能量密度和更快的充電速度。該技術正在針對各種應用進行研究,包括家用電子電器、電動車 (EV) 和可再生能源儲存系統。隨著電池變得更有效率且使用壽命更長,奈米線電池正在吸引業界對最佳化電源解決方案的興趣。

哪些趨勢會影響奈米線電池市場?

幾個主要趨勢正在塑造奈米線電池市場,包括開拓新的奈米線材料,如金、矽和二氧化錳,這些材料可以延長電池壽命並減少劣化。研究還在穿戴式裝置和醫療植入中使用靈活、可拉伸的奈米線,從而實現傳統家用電器以外的創新應用。另一個趨勢是將奈米線電池與智慧電網技術結合,以幫助提高能源儲存系統系統的性能。公司擴大與學術機構合作以加速研發,旨在更快地將商業級奈米線電池推向市場。

哪些市場區隔將推動成長?

矽奈米線因其高能量密度和延長電池壽命的潛力而特別有前途,使其適用於家用電子電器和電動車。家用電子電器產業是最大的應用之一,受到智慧型手機、筆記型電腦和穿戴式裝置對輕質、長壽命電池的需求的推動。電動車領域也是一個重要市場,奈米線電池有望實現更長的行駛里程和更短的充電時間。從地區來看,北美和亞太地區引領市場,強勁的研究活動和對先進能源儲存解決方案的需求推動了市場。

推動奈米線電池市場成長的因素有哪些?

奈米線電池市場的成長受到多種因素的推動,包括消費性電子產品和電動車對高能量密度電池的需求不斷成長。可再生能源的發展和先進能源儲存解決方案的整合進一步推動了市場的發展,因為奈米線電池可以為電網系統提供高效的能源管理。此外,奈米技術的持續創新以及對電池研究的大量投資正在推動市場向前發展。政府對永續能源解決方案和電動車的支持也在推動奈米線電池的需求方面發揮關鍵作用。

Global Nanowire Batteries Market - Key Trends and Drivers Summarized

How Are Nanowire Batteries Transforming Energy Storage?

Nanowire batteries represent a significant innovation in the energy storage sector, offering the potential for longer-lasting and more efficient batteries compared to conventional lithium-ion technologies. The core of these batteries consists of nanowires, which are thousands of times thinner than a human hair and have a large surface area for energy storage. Their structure allows for greater energy density and faster charging capabilities. This technology is being explored across various applications, including consumer electronics, electric vehicles (EVs), and renewable energy storage systems. With the push towards higher efficiency and longer lifespan batteries, nanowire batteries are attracting interest from industries aiming to optimize power solutions.

What Trends Are Influencing the Nanowire Battery Market?

Several key trends are shaping the nanowire battery market, including the development of new nanowire materials, such as gold, silicon, and manganese dioxide, which can improve battery life and reduce degradation. There is also growing research into using flexible and stretchable nanowires for wearable devices and medical implants, allowing for innovative applications beyond traditional consumer electronics. Another trend is the integration of nanowire batteries with smart grid technology, which helps to enhance the performance of energy storage systems. Companies are increasingly collaborating with academic institutions to accelerate research and development, aiming to bring commercial-grade nanowire batteries to the market sooner.

Which Market Segments Are Driving Growth?

Silicon nanowires are particularly promising due to their high energy density and potential to extend battery life, making them suitable for consumer electronics and EVs. The consumer electronics segment is one of the largest applications, driven by the demand for lightweight, long-lasting batteries in smartphones, laptops, and wearable devices. The electric vehicle sector is another significant market, with nanowire batteries promising longer driving ranges and quicker charging times. Geographically, North America and Asia-Pacific are leading the market, driven by strong research activities and demand for advanced energy storage solutions.

What Factors Are Driving the Growth in the Nanowire Battery Market?

The growth in the nanowire battery market is driven by several factors, including the increasing need for higher energy density batteries in consumer electronics and electric vehicles. The push towards renewable energy and the integration of advanced energy storage solutions are further boosting the market, as nanowire batteries can provide efficient energy management for grid systems. Additionally, ongoing innovations in nanotechnology, along with significant investments in battery research, are propelling the market forward. Government support for sustainable energy solutions and electric mobility initiatives also plays a crucial role in driving the demand for nanowire batteries.
